ConsumStructuredBuffer

Um buffer de entrada que aparece como um fluxo do qual o sombreador pode extrair valores. Somente buffers estruturados podem usar tipos T que são estruturas.

Método Descrição
Consumir Remove um valor do final do buffer.
GetDimensions Obtém as dimensões do recurso.

 

O formato UAV associado a esse recurso precisa ser criado com o formato DXGI_FORMAT_UNKNOWN.

O UAV associado a esse recurso deve ter sido criado com D3D11_BUFFER_UAV_FLAG_APPEND.

Para obter mais informações sobre como consumir buffers estruturados, consulte ambas as seções: acrescentar e consumir buffer e buffer estruturado.

Modelo de sombreador mínimo

Esse objeto tem suporte nos seguintes modelos de sombreador.

Modelo de Sombreador Com suporte
Modelo de sombreador 5 e modelos de sombreador superior sim

 

Esse objeto tem suporte para os seguintes tipos de sombreadores:

Vértice Casco Domínio Geometry Pixel Computação
x x

 

Confira também

Objetos do Modelo de Sombreador 5